What Does a Medical Malpractice Lawyer Do?

Medical malpractice occurs where a patient is injured due to the negligence or carelessness of a doctor. This can be due to misdiagnosis, ineffective treatment, and defective medical devices.

Compensation may include reimbursement for actual expenses, such as medical bills or lost wages. Compensation can also include noneconomic damages, such as pain and discomfort.

Qualifications

To safeguard their clients to protect their clients' interests, a medical attorney who is a specialist in malpractice must be conversant in medical terminology and procedures. They should have excellent organization skills and be familiar with legal research. They must also possess an innate sense of trust and empathy in the face of a foe who may be well-funded, informed, and experienced.

In New York it is possible for you to file a medical negligence lawsuit if you can show that doctors violated the standard of care, causing injury or even death. There are several requirements to be met to be able to prove this. First it is a direct connection between the physician and patient. The doctor must have seen or given medical advice or treatment to the patient in person. It can't be based solely on the advice of a doctor in a non-medical context such as at a party or networking event.

The second requirement is the doctor must have violated the accepted standards. Expert testimony will be required to determine the acceptable standard. For instance, if a case involves an inadvertent diagnosis of cancer, a medical expert must be questioned. The specialist must provide complete documentation on how the original diagnosis of the patient was wrong and ultimately led to their injuries or health issues.

Damages

A medical malpractice attorney can help you gather evidence to establish that the doctor was negligent. They can also help you determine the amount of damages you are entitled to compensate for your losses. A successful lawsuit could assist you in paying medical expenses, compensate for lost wages, or even compensate you for your pain. It will also help you and your family members cope with the loss of loved ones due to medical negligence.

A claim for medical malpractice is a case of proving that a doctor breached their duty of care and that the breach directly caused your injury. This is usually done with the help of expert witnesses. Both experts must concur that there was a breach of duty of care and that it resulted in significant damages.

Many states have laws which set limits on the amount of damages a patient can recover in a medical negligence case. These limits usually affect non-economic damages which are difficult to quantify, such as disfigurement or pain and suffering. New York is among the few states that do not limit these kinds of damages. This means you will get the full amount of compensation for your losses.

Time limit

Every legal claim comes with a certain duration that it must be filed within or else the case will be dismissed. Statutes of limitations are the deadlines that are strictly enforced. Medical malpractice lawsuits are no exception. A medical malpractice lawsuit must be filed in New York within two years after the negligent act or discovery.

There are nuances to this standard. If you've suffered an injury following surgery by the doctor who left a foreign object inside your body, the statute of limitations for that type of claim could be shorter than that of a general medical malpractice claim.

New York also has a "Continuous Treatment Rule." This means that, for certain kinds of malpractice, the thirty-month clock doesn't start until you've completed your ongoing treatment with the physician or medical professional responsible for the error. This is important as it allows patients to file malpractice suits for medical errors that could have occurred, or at the very least should have been identified some time ago.

However, this exception does not apply to minors. New York law has a statute of limitations that is different for minors. It delays the 30 month countdown to adulthood.
